Zeljko Obradovic spoke at the press conference after the EuroLeague clash against Asvel, in which the black-and-white team emerged victorious.
From the very beginning, Partizan imposed themselves as the dominant force, showcasing quality and the desire to win at all costs. This ultimately happened with a score of 90:77. The black-and-white team now has a record of 10-8 after 18 rounds played.
Zeljko Obradovic expressed his satisfaction with how the team played and secured a win. He mentioned the challenges of playing in the last quarter due to another game in two days. He extended gratitude to the fans for creating an incredible atmosphere, emphasizing the concentration and utilization of the individual quality of his players.

Comparisons to the past season with Fenerbahce
“Comparisons to the past seasons with Fenerbahce are not appropriate. This is something entirely different, and I don’t like to make comparisons. We have 12 players, and three players are currently out of the team. In this rhythm, we don’t have time for training; it’s impossible. If I gave the players a day off after the Mornar game, on New Year’s, we were in the gym at 1 PM. We came, had a training session to prepare for the match against Asvel. The next day is already the preparation for Crvena Zvezda. There’s no training; details are being set.
Friday is again the day when we will talk about Krka, and only after that can we train. We need to find time for the players to have rest days. Of course, there are dips in performance, and teams with a richer roster can respond to these challenges much better.
I am extremely satisfied with what we have at the moment. Thanks to the management for bringing in another player. When everyone recovers, it will then be a sweet dilemma for me.”
